GONZAGA PREP - Gonzaga Prep High School quarterback Ryan McKenna picked up 54 rushing yards and scored 1 touchdown to lead the Gonzaga Prep Bullpups to a 51-3 win over the Cheney Blackhawks on Friday night in a high school football game.

The Bullpups also received impressive efforts from wide receiver Kimoni Davis who rushed 6 times for 75 yards and quarterback JoJo Shortell who rushed 7 times for 38 yards and 1 touchdown.

Cheney's quarterback Samuel Coffin threw for 63 yards, running back Nehemiah Flatt picked up 19 rushing yards and defensive back Curran Moore had 35 receiving yards.

The win helps Gonzaga Prep improve to 3-0 on the season while Cheney falls to 0-3. Tonight’s game was the first matchup between the two teams.
